Silver city
The district city, now with about twenty thousand inhabitans, Kutná Hora, was the second most important city of the Czech kingdom, right after Prague. The significance of the city was directly proportional to the incredible wealth of silver which are mined. Today it is popular with tourists, not only because the local monument reserve is protected by Unesco.
